How To Create a Practice of Abdominal Breathing

by Dr. Randy Kamen Gredinger Breathing

Practice Abdominal Breathing: Relax the shoulders and lift up in the chest bone. Breathe into the low belly, below the navel. When you breathe in, the belly expands and goes out.
